Course objectives:
|
The aim of the subject is to describe mental disorders.
|
Requirements on student
|
80% participation in lessons
75% success rate in written test
|
Content
|
1. Introduction to psychiatry. History and division of the field. Anamnesis in psychiatry.
2. Symptoms, syndromes and psychiatric diagnosis.
3. Legal status of mentally ill, legal capacity, criminal responsibility of a patient with mental disorder, voluntary and involuntary hospitalization of a patient with a mental disorder.
4. General psychiatry.
Disorders of perception - illusion, hallucination, access to the patient with these symptoms.
Emotional disorders: affects, moods, access to the suicide patient and working with him.
Formal, dynamic and qualitative mental disorders.
5. Blud and its definitions, types of delusions, working with the patient, producing delusions.
6. Disorders of the intellect, their causes, forms, educability of patients with intellectual disorder, nursing approaches to clients with intellectual deficits.
7. Personality disorders, diagnosis and approaches to patients with personality disorder.
Memory disorders, learning.
8. Disturbances of consciousness qualitative and quantitative, treatment of a patient with a disturbed consciousness.
9. Fundamentals of psychopharmacology, distribution of psychopharmacs, possibilities and ways of their application, interaction, contraindications. Treatment of a patient with intoxicated psychopharmaceuticals.
10. Special psychiatry.
Organic mental disorders.
11. Fundamentals of Pediopsychiatry, Sexology, Pedopsychiatry, Gerontopsychiatry.
Psychoses, neuroses of their differentiation and nursing possibilities.
